G20 Disaster Risk Reduction Working Group adopts the Ministerial Declaration at Cape Town, with support of the Indian delegation led by Dr P.K Mishra


India is committed to advance multi-hazard early warning systems, leveraging anticipatory financing for anticipatory action, and promoting public-private partnerships for resilience: Dr P. K Mishra

Dr. P. K. Mishra, Principal Secretary to the Prime Minister, led India’s delegation at the G20 Disaster Risk Reduction (DRR) Ministerial Meeting, hosted under the South African Presidency, where Ministers adopted the Declaration “Resilience for All: Strengthening Disaster Risk Reduction through Solidarity, Equality and Sustainability” on 13th October coinciding with the International Day for Disaster Risk Reduction.

In his keynote address, Dr. Mishra underscored India’s conviction that disaster risk reduction was not a cost but a collective investment in our shared future. He emphasized India’s pioneering role in creating the G20 DRR Working Group (2023) and its continued commitment to advancing multi-hazard early warning systems, leveraging anticipatory financing for anticipatory action, and promoting public-private partnerships for resilience. He reiterated India’s leadership through the Coalition for Disaster Resilient Infrastructure (CDRI), which had extended technical assistance to 50 countries.

Dr. Mishra applauded South Africa’s presidency for advancing a spirit of partnership and amplifying Africa’s perspectives within the disaster risk reduction agenda.

During the Ministerial Roundtable on the Voluntary High-Level Principles for Investing in DRR, Dr Mishra highlighted India’s integrated approach built on risk information, financing strategy, innovation, and local-level investment. India’s governance framework embedded DRR within its National Adaptation Plan, sectoral policies, and financing windows, ensuring that resilience, inclusivity, and sustainability were woven into every level of development planning.

On the sidelines, Dr. Mishra engaged in bilateral meetings with South African Minister of Cooperative Governance and Traditional Affairs, Hon. Mr. Velenkosini Hlabisa, Australia’s Minister for Emergency Management Ms. Kristy McBain, as well as Head of Delegations from other G20 members and international organizations, reinforcing cooperative efforts toward disaster resilience.

Concluding the event, Dr. Mishra reaffirmed India’s dedication to advancing the Declaration’s commitments domestically and through international partnerships.
